A friend recently told me I felt like home.

Not because I solved her problems.

Not because I had answers.

Not because I fixed what was broken.

Because for the first time in a long time, she slept through the night.

I’ve been thinking about that ever since.

Home isn’t always a place.

Sometimes it’s a person.

A conversation.

A feeling.

A nervous system that finally realizes it doesn’t have to be on guard.

Home is the place where performance is no longer required.

Where your shoulders soften.

Where your breath deepens.

Where you are no longer trying to become someone.

Only allowed to be.

Maybe that’s why we spend so much of our lives searching for it.

And why, every now and then, we find it in each other
